On Sun, 2022-11-06 at 15:58 -0500, Nayna Jain wrote:
> OS_VAR_LINUX enum in PLPKS driver should be 0x02 instead of 0x01.
This should be PLPKS_VAR_LINUX. And it's a macro, not an enum.
The new value does indeed match the (currently IBM internal)
specification - 0x01 is AIX.
>
> Fixes: 2454a7af0f2a ("powerpc/pseries: define driver for Platform
> KeyStore")
> Signed-off-by: Nayna Jain <nayna@linux.ibm.com>
Should be noted that at present, this macro isn't used anywhere - it is
used in a future series.
> ---
> arch/powerpc/platforms/pseries/plpks.h | 2 +-
> 1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)
>
> diff --git a/arch/powerpc/platforms/pseries/plpks.h
> b/arch/powerpc/platforms/pseries/plpks.h
> index c6a291367bb1..275ccd86bfb5 100644
> --- a/arch/powerpc/platforms/pseries/plpks.h
> +++ b/arch/powerpc/platforms/pseries/plpks.h
> @@ -17,7 +17,7 @@
> #define WORLDREADABLE 0x08000000
> #define SIGNEDUPDATE 0x01000000
>
> -#define PLPKS_VAR_LINUX 0x01
> +#define PLPKS_VAR_LINUX 0x02
> #define PLPKS_VAR_COMMON 0x04
>
> struct plpks_var {
